The first trailer for the upcoming Street Fighter film is out, and I'll tell you this: It looks very Street Fighter.

It seems that the friendship between Ryu and Ken has gone a little off the rails, as have the men themselves: Neither of them are looking especially sharp as the trailer begins. Fortunately for all, Chun-Li steps in to reunite them, perhaps not entirely willingly, for the 1993 World Warrior Tournament, "a brutal clash of fists, fate, and fury."

But why? Well, this tournament isn't the pure Kumite of days gone by: "Behind this battle royale lies a deadly conspiracy that forces them to face off against each other and the demons of their past. And if they don’t, it’s GAME OVER!" So it's up to the three of them to clean house, I guess. Shades of Mortal Kombat, maybe?

Anyway, while the drama is high, the movie is clearly not going to be shy about embracing its videogame roots. Here, for instance, is Ken about to get his ass suplexed through a taxi from 20 feet up by an oddly Donald Sutherland-looking Zangief:

There's also a clip in the trailer of Ken beating the hell out of a car, knocking the hood flying with a single kick while a crowd hoots, hollers, and cheers him on. Hey, the '90s was a weird time.

But while there's cheese a-plenty, this Street Fighter flick looks more knowing about it than the classic 1994 original—or at least it shows the potential—and that could elevate it to an actually good movie, rather than one that's merely accidentally entertaining.

The trailer serves up a pretty good look at just about all the street fighters in Street Fighter, and I have to say that casting David Dastmalchian as M. Bison is a brilliant choice.
